Ferromagnetically Shielded Fault Current Limiter (FS‐FCL) Evaluation in Power Line
This study introduces a new ferromagnetically shielded FS‐FCL design and its control strategy for limiting and interrupting fault currents. The fully shielded core structure enhances inductance and prevents saturation, enabling an immediate fault response without causing voltage drop during normal conditions.

Performance Analysis of a Single-Diode Photovoltaic Model Based on a Thevenin’s Equivalent Circuit
This article proposes a linear Thevenin's equivalent circuit for a single-diode model. The Thevenin's equivalent circuit is derived based on the piecewise linearization for the nonlinear characteristic of the diode.
